The importance of reporting adverse incidents
  • What is an adverse incident?
  • A device-related adverse incident is an event
    which can produce, or have the potential to
    produce, unwanted effects involving the safety of
    patients, users or other people. An adverse
    incident can arise from shortcomings in the
    device, its accessories, its operating
    instructions, user practice, servicing and
    maintenance and conditions of use. However, many
    adverse incidents are the result of user error.

If an incident occurs, what should I do?
  • Check and take steps necessary for the well-being
    of the patient.
  • Take device(s) involved out of action and label,
    together with other material evidence, e.g.
    packaging if available. If this is not possible
    the state of the device at the time of incident
    should be recorded.
  • Record
  • date and time of the incident
  • device settings if relevant
  • details of incident (how it happened and any
    outcomes for the person affected)
  • details of device affected and any others (type,
    make, model and serial numbers)
  • details of any error message or failures.
  • Report incident to relevant manager and to the
    incident centre in your country.

An example of FDA Patient Safety News
  • The Vapotherm 2000i Respiratory Gas
    Humidifier, which had previously been recalled
    because of potential bacterial contamination, has
    now been re-introduced to the market. The company
    has taken steps to correct the problem, but FDA
    is cautioning healthcare facilities to take
    certain precautions before using the
    re-introduced device.

An example of FDA Patient Safety News
  • If using the re-introduced Vapotherm 2000i, here
    are the precautionary steps to take Be sure
    that the base unit has been disinfected by
    Vapotherm under the recalls corrective plan. Do
    not use the unit if this has not been done. Send
    it back to the company for disinfection(??).
    Discard all used Vapor Transfer Cartridges, all
    used disinfection kit components, and any
    disinfection kit that has been opened. If you
    have unopened Vapor Transfer Cartridges with
    product codes VT01-A and VT01-B, contact the
    distributor and exchange them for new ones with
    product codes VT01-AS and VT01-BS. Get the
    latest users manual from the company, and closely
    follow the revised instructions, particularly
    three important precautions- Each new Vapor
    Transfer Cartridge should be used only on a
    single patient and must be discarded after 30
    days of use.- Each disinfection kit is for a
    single use, and must be discarded after it is
    used.- Only sterile(????) water should be used
    in operating the device.

Risk
Risk is a measure of the combination of
(1) the hazard (2) the likelihood of occurrence
of the adverse event (3) the severity or overall
impact. Risk assessment begins with risk analysis
to identify all possible hazards, followed by
risk evaluation to estimate the risk of each
hazard. In general, risk assessment is based on
experience, evidence, computation, or even
guesswork.

Global harmonization task force (GHTF)
  • The Global Harmonization Task Force (GHTF)
    was founded in 1993 by the governments and
    industry representatives of Australia, Canada,
    Japan, the European Union, and the United States
    of America.
  • The purpose of the GHTF is to encourage a
    convergence in standards and regulatory practices
    related to the safety, performance and quality of
    medical devices. The GHTF also promotes
    technological innovation and facilitates
    international trade. The primary means by which
    its goals are accomplished is via the publication
    and dissemination of harmonized guidance
    documents for basic regulatory practices.

Risk Management
  • The goal is to maximize benefit and minimize
    risk.
  • Manufacturers of medical devices also use
    the risk management approach.
  • The International Organization for
    Standardization (ISO) has produced a document
    (ISO 149712000) providing manufacturers with a
    framework including risk analysis, risk
    evaluation and risk control for risk management
    in medical device design, development,
    manufacturing as well as for monitoring the
    safety and performance of the device after sale.

15
  • The letters CE are an abbreviation of the
    French term conformité européenne. They
    indicate that the manufacturer complies with all
    applicable EEC legal requirements of the EU New
    Approach Directives. There are about 22
    Directives that are either already in use or
    under consideration which demand that the product
    be marked with the CE-Marking. More than one
    directive can apply to each product.

Classification of a Medical Device
  • The manufacturers have to classify their
    product according to these rules by taking the
    intended use of the product into consideration.
  • Rules 1 to 4 are for non-invasive devices
    Rules 5 to 8 are for invasive devices Rules 9
    to 12 are additional rules for active devices
    Rules 13 to 18 are special rules
  • With the above rules, the risk of the medical
    device for the patient or user can be identified
    and categorized and thereby the conformity
    assessment procedure is determined.

The higher the risk, the more stringent are the
requirements for the conformity assessment
procedure!

Conception and Development
  • The scientific principles upon which a device is
    based are fundamental to its safety and
    performance.
  • e.g. a cardiac pacemaker should deliver a minute
    electrical impulse of a certain size and shape
    that simulates the natural functioning of the
    heart. Significant deviation from this may
    compromise safety and performance.
  • The more complex the device, the higher the risk
    of user error. Soundness of concept and adequacy
    of design, construction, and testing (including
    verification, validation and clinical trials)
    require the scrutiny of scientific experts to
    ensure that design parameters and performance
    characteristics do not impose unwarranted risks.

23
Manufacture
  • Good, functional medical devices are
    produced when the manufacturing process is
    adequately managed. However, poor manufacturing
    management can produce inconsistency in the
    quality of products, such that non-conforming
    devices can filter through the production line to
    the market, even when the original prototype has
    been well-designed.
  • This consideration has led to the
    development of good manufacturing practice (GMP)
    for drugs, biological products and medical
    devices. Now, GMP is more commonly referred to as
    quality systems in manufacturing.

User Error and Human Factors Design
  • The term user error is defined as an
    act that has a different result than that
    intended by the manufacturer or expected by the
    operator. User error may result from a mismatch
    between variables, for example the operator,
    device, task, or environment. By incorporating
    human factor engineering principles in design,
    and appropriate training for users, the risk of
    user errors can be minimized.

General Medical Device Safety
  • Inspect all Devices before use - ensure that
    there are no signs of damage
  • Select the correct Device - ensure that it is
    appropriate to the patient's condition
  • Are you comfortable with the Device? - ensure
    that you are competent have received training
    where necessary
  • Ensure that the Device is working properly
  • Ensure that the Device is set up safely
  • Monitor the progress/function of the Device -
    also check the patient
  • Know how to respond to reduce the risk to the
    patient in the event of a problem

Using devices safely- BEFORE USE assessment
Use this checklist to ensure that you use medical
devices safely.
  • What are the patients or clients clinical and
    social needs?
  • Which of the medical devices available best meets
    those needs?
  • Has a risk assessment been undertaken?
  • Are the risks associated with this device
    acceptable and can they be minimised?
  • If the device has been bought privately, is the
    patient or client aware of their personal
    responsibility?
  • If the medical device is to be used by patients
    and/or carers, have the following been taken into
    account
  • physical capabilities, e.g. manual dexterity
  • sensory capabilities, e.g. vision, hearing
  • ability to understand and remember
  • previous experience with the medical device
  • the patients or clients expectations
  • the environment in which device will be used

Using devices safely- BEFORE USE knowledge of
device
Use this checklist to ensure that you use medical
devices safely.
  • Is the way the device is to be used that intended
    by the manufacturer?
  • What are the limitations and contra-indications(??
    ?) for use?
  • Has the device been regularly maintained?
  • When was the device last serviced and when is the
    next service due?
  • Has the device been checked after servicing?
  • Is the device within its expiry or use-by date?
  • Are there any signs of wear, damage or faults?
  • Where can a replacement device be obtained?

Using devices safely-Ask yourself
Use this checklist to ensure that you use medical
devices safely.
  • Do I know how to set up and use this device?
  • Have I read the user instructions, and are they
    attached to the device if this is possible ?
  • Have I been trained in the use of the device?
  • How was my competency?? in relation to this
    device assessed?
  • Do I know how this device should perform and the
    monitoring that needs to be done to check its
    performance?
  • Am I using the correct additional equipment, e.g.
    disposable infusion sets for an infusion pump?
  • Do I know how to recognise whether the device has
    failed?
  • Do I know what to do if the device fails?
  • Do I know how and to whom to report a
    device-related adverse incident?
  • Have I or others modified the device, if so, has
    liability been checked with the manufacturer ?

What happened to your report
  • The report will be investigated and
    discussed with the manufacturer/supplier. You may
    be contacted for further information. If
    appropriate both Agencies will assess the issue
    and it may also be reported to the orther Health
    Authorities. If action is considered necessary it
    may involve any of the following
  • 1 Recall-removal of goods from sale or
    use, or their correction, for reasons relation to
    safety, efficiency or quality.
  • 2 Safety Alert-urgent information to
    inform those responsible for the device, or
    affected by the problem.
  • 3 reported in a TAG News Bulletin(a
    communication produced fy the TAG and distributed
    in Australia and New Zealand to convey
    information on medical devices) or other
    appropriate journal(s).
